  • Title

    Theory of pattern-free optical soliton amplification by quantum dot SOAs

  • Abstract
    We show that the amplification of a 40 Gbit/s optical soliton train can be achieved at 1300 nm in a terrestrial SMF-based link without patterning effects by using quantum dot semiconductor optical amplifiers.
